State whether the following sentences are true or false regarding the nature of fiduciary type funds and the accounting measurements within them. If the sentence is false, state why.
1.Governments may access the resources of fiduciary funds to help support their own programs.
2.When a government sponsors an Investment Trust Fund, the portion that belongs to other governments is reported as assets of the Fund, but the portion belonging to the sponsoring government is not.
3.The statement of net position for a typical Agency Fund shows assets and liabilities, but no fund balance.
4.When reporting on the resources of Pension Trust Funds, equity securities held by the Funds are reported at original cost.
